Word Meaning

Find the meaning or definition of a word or phrase in English

Meaning of applaud

- To show approval of by clapping the hands, acclamation, or other significant sign.
- To praise by words; to express approbation of; to commend; to approve.
- To express approbation loudly or significantly.

Crossword clue for applaud

- Cheer
- Clap
- Express approval
- Express praise of
- Praise greatly
- Put your hands together to confuse a pup, lad
- To praise